Mengxia Shi is a scholar working on Molecular Biology, Surgery and Nephrology. According to data from OpenAlex, Mengxia Shi has authored 9 papers receiving a total of 126 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Molecular Biology, 2 papers in Surgery and 2 papers in Nephrology. Recurrent topics in Mengxia Shi's work include Energy, Environment, Economic Growth (2 papers), Environmental Impact and Sustainability (2 papers) and Water resources management and optimization (2 papers). Mengxia Shi is often cited by papers focused on Energy, Environment, Economic Growth (2 papers), Environmental Impact and Sustainability (2 papers) and Water resources management and optimization (2 papers). Mengxia Shi collaborates with scholars based in China and Saudi Arabia. Mengxia Shi's co-authors include Chujin Cao, Xiuru Wang, Ying Yao, Tiao Lin, Fuzhen Yuan, Xiaoying Zhao, Zhimin Ying, Xun-Zi Cai, Rui Zeng and Chao Guo and has published in prestigious journals such as Nature Communications, Food & Function and International Journal of Clinical Practice.
